Cranberry Conserve

Servings: 3 cups

INGREDIENTS

4 cups fresh or frozen cranberries, halved
1 tbsp. orange peel, grated
2 oranges, peeled and sliced
1 cup raisins
1 cup pecans, chopped
2-1/2 cups sugar

INSTRUCTIONS

In a large saucepan, combine cranberries, orange peel, oranges, raisins and water. Cover and simmer over medium heat until cranberries are soft. Add pecans and sugar; stir well. Simmer, uncovered, 10-15 minutes, stirring often. Cool. Spoon into covered containers. Refrigerate.

To Serve: as a relish with poultry or pork or spread on biscuits or toast.
